FAQs About Virginia’s Regions

1. What is the best time of year to visit Virginia?

The best time to visit Virginia depends on what you’re interested in. If you’re planning on hiking or exploring the outdoors, the fall is a great option. The summer months are ideal for those looking to spend time at the beach, while the winter can be a good time for skiing in the mountains.

2. What are some must-see attractions in Northern Virginia?

Visitors to Northern Virginia should check out the Smithsonian museums, the National Mall, and Old Town Alexandria.

3. What is there to do in Virginia Beach besides going to the beach?

Virginia Beach has a lively boardwalk with plenty of restaurants, shops, and entertainment options. Visitors can also check out the Virginia Aquarium & Marine Science Center or take a dolphin-watching tour.

4. What are some good hiking trails in the Blue Ridge Mountains?

Some popular hiking trails in the Blue Ridge Mountains include Old Rag Mountain, McAfee Knob, and Humpback Rocks.
